Pro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ers in Hungary
Hungary: Pro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ers was 0.9909 GPIA in 2017. ▲ Rising
Pro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ers in Hungary, 2005–2017
Source: UNESCO Institute for Statistics. Measured in GPIA.
Analysis
In 2017, pro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ers in Hungary stood at 0.9909 GPIA. That is the highest value across all 13 years on record.
The figure is up 4.2% on the previous year and up 9.1% over ten years.
Over the whole period, pro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ers in Hungary peaked at 0.9909 GPIA in 2017 and was at its lowest, 0.8727 GPIA, in 2006.
That places Hungary 22nd out of 64 countries with data for 2017, putting it in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 13 years of available data.
Proportion of youth and adults that read or downloaded newspapers in Hungary, year by year
| Year | GPIA |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2005 | 0.9263 GPIA | — |
| 2006 | 0.8727 GPIA | -5.8% |
| 2007 | 0.9082 GPIA | +4.1% |
| 2008 | 0.8966 GPIA | -1.3% |
| 2009 | 0.9098 GPIA | +1.5% |
| 2010 | 0.9153 GPIA | +0.6% |
| 2011 | 0.941 GPIA | +2.8% |
| 2012 | 0.9332 GPIA | -0.8% |
| 2013 | 0.9596 GPIA | +2.8% |
| 2014 | 0.9489 GPIA | -1.1% |
| 2015 | 0.9268 GPIA | -2.3% |
| 2016 | 0.9512 GPIA | +2.6% |
| 2017 | 0.9909 GPIA | +4.2% |
